Bank Performance Bond

A bank performance bond, also known as a bid bond or tender bond, is a legally binding document that guarantees the successful completion of a bidding process. It is commonly used in the construction industry or for large-scale projects where contractors are required to submit bids.

The purpose of a bank performance bond is to protect the project owner or client from financial loss in case the contractor fails to meet their obligations and fulfill the contract. This ensures that if the selected bidder cannot complete the project, the project owner will receive compensation from the bank, up to the bond amount.

In many countries, it is a requirement for contractors to include a bank performance bond while submitting their bids. The bond acts as a form of security and provides reassurance to the project owner that the contractor has the necessary financial capabilities to carry out the project as agreed upon.

The bank performance bond is issued by a financial institution, usually a bank, on behalf of the contractor. The contractor pays a premium to the bank for this service. Upon approval of the bid and awarding of the contract to the contractor, the bank performance bond becomes active and remains in effect until the completion of the project.

If the contractor fails to perform according to the terms and conditions of the contract, the project owner can make a claim against the bank performance bond. The project owner must provide evidence of the contractor's default or non-performance, which may include delays, subpar workmanship, or failure to deliver materials as specified.

When a claim is made, the bank will conduct an investigation to determine the validity of the claim. If the claim is found to be legitimate, the bank will compensate the project owner up to the bond amount. This helps ensure that the project owner does not suffer financial loss due to the contractor's failure to perform.

It is important to note that a bank performance bond is not the same as a construction performance bond or a payment bond. While a bank performance bond focuses on bid security and completion of the project, a construction performance bond guarantees the contractor's performance and compliance with the contract specifications throughout the construction phase. A payment bond, on the other hand, ensures that subcontractors and suppliers are paid for their services and materials.

In conclusion, a bank performance bond is a crucial document in the bidding process for large-scale projects or construction contracts. It provides financial protection to the project owner in case the selected contractor fails to fulfill their obligations. By requiring contractors to include a bank performance bond, project owners can minimize their risk and ensure the successful completion of their projects.
